工程建设管理系统设计:如何构建高效、智能的项目管理平台?
在当前快速发展的建筑与基础设施行业中,传统的工程项目管理模式正面临效率低下、信息孤岛严重、风险控制薄弱等多重挑战。为了应对这些痛点,一套科学、可扩展且智能化的工程建设管理系统(Construction Management System, CMS)已成为企业数字化转型的核心引擎。那么,工程建设管理系统该如何设计?本文将从需求分析、架构规划、核心功能模块、技术选型、实施路径到未来演进方向进行全面解析,帮助从业者构建真正贴合业务场景、支撑高质量交付的项目管理平台。
一、明确系统定位:为什么需要工程建设管理系统?
首先必须厘清一个关键问题:我们为什么要设计这样一个系统?答案在于解决以下几类现实痛点:
- 信息分散难协同:施工进度、材料采购、人员调度、质量验收等数据分布在多个部门和Excel表格中,导致决策滞后、责任不清。
- 过程管控不透明:现场管理依赖人工巡查,无法实时掌握工程状态,难以及时发现安全隐患或进度偏差。
- 成本超支风险高:预算控制粗放,变更频繁但缺乏有效跟踪机制,导致项目盈利空间压缩。
- 合规与审计困难:缺少统一标准的数据采集和归档机制,面对政府监管或第三方审计时被动应对。
因此,工程建设管理系统的设计目标不是简单地“把纸质流程搬到线上”,而是要实现全流程可视化、全要素数字化、全链条可追溯,从而提升项目执行效率、降低运营成本、增强风险防控能力。
二、需求调研:从用户视角出发定义功能边界
任何成功的系统设计都始于深入的需求挖掘。建议采用“角色驱动+场景导向”的方法论:
- 识别关键用户角色:项目经理、施工员、监理单位、供应商、财务人员、公司管理层等,每类角色对系统的期望不同。
- 梳理典型业务场景:如进度计划编制、任务派发与打卡、质量问题闭环处理、材料出入库登记、安全巡检上报、竣工资料整理等。
- 收集痛点与期望:通过访谈、问卷、现场观察等方式获取第一手反馈,避免闭门造车。
例如,某市政工程公司在试点阶段发现,一线工人普遍反映“日报填写繁琐”、“手机操作不熟练”,这提示我们在移动端设计时必须注重界面简洁性和语音输入支持。
三、系统架构设计:分层解耦,兼顾稳定与弹性
合理的系统架构是保障长期可用性的基石。推荐采用微服务架构结合前后端分离模式:
- 前端层:使用Vue.js或React构建响应式Web应用,同时开发轻量级微信小程序或原生App适配移动端,满足工地环境下的便捷访问。
- 后端服务层:基于Spring Boot或Node.js搭建API网关,拆分为多个独立微服务(如进度管理、质量管理、物资管理、安全管理等),便于团队并行开发与部署。
- 数据层:选用MySQL作为主数据库存储结构化数据(如合同、台账),搭配MongoDB存储非结构化文档(如图纸、影像资料),并通过Redis缓存高频查询数据以提升性能。
- 集成层:预留开放API接口,方便与BIM模型平台、ERP系统(如用友、金蝶)、政府监管平台(如智慧工地平台)进行数据对接。
此外,应充分考虑高可用性设计:部署双活数据中心、自动故障切换机制、定期备份策略,并设置权限分级体系(如角色权限、数据范围权限)确保信息安全。
四、核心功能模块详解:打造闭环管理生态
一个成熟的工程建设管理系统至少应包含以下六大核心模块:
1. 项目计划与进度管理
支持甘特图、网络图等多种视图展示,允许导入P6或Microsoft Project文件;提供里程碑设定、资源分配、关键路径分析等功能,帮助项目经理动态调整工期安排。
2. 工程质量管理
建立标准化的质量检查清单(Checklist),支持拍照上传、位置标记、责任人绑定;自动触发整改通知至对应责任人,形成“发现问题→指派处理→验证闭环”的完整流程。
3. 安全生产管理
集成AI视频监控识别违章行为(如未戴安全帽、进入禁区),结合移动端打卡签到功能实现每日班前教育记录留存;内置应急预案库,便于突发情况快速响应。
4. 材料与设备管理
实现从采购申请、进场验收、入库出库到消耗统计的全过程追踪,支持二维码/RFID标签管理;与供应链系统联动,预警库存不足或价格波动异常。
5. 成本与合同管理
关联工程量清单与合同条款,自动生成月度进度款申请单;集成电子签章功能,简化审批流程;对比实际支出与预算差异,生成偏差分析报告。
6. 移动办公与知识库
打造移动门户,支持离线填报、断网续传、语音转文字录入;内置常见问题解答、规范标准库、历史案例库,助力新员工快速上手。
五、技术选型建议:平衡成熟度与创新性
在技术选型上需遵循“稳中有进”原则:
- 开发框架:Java(Spring Cloud)、Python(Django/FastAPI)适合复杂业务逻辑;Node.js适用于高并发IoT场景(如设备传感器数据接入)。
- 数据库:PostgreSQL因其强大的GIS扩展能力特别适合地理信息密集型项目;若涉及大量文档存储,可引入Elasticsearch实现全文检索。
- 云平台:优先选择阿里云、腾讯云等国内主流公有云服务商,符合数据本地化要求;对于涉密项目,可考虑私有化部署方案。
- 人工智能辅助:引入NLP技术解析非结构化文本(如会议纪要、监理日志);利用机器学习预测工期延误风险,提前干预。
值得注意的是,不要盲目追求新技术堆砌。比如,初期不必强求引入BIM模型深度集成,可先聚焦于基础数据打通和流程自动化,再逐步迭代升级。
六、实施路径:从小步快跑走向全面推广
系统上线切忌“一步到位”。建议采取分阶段推进策略:
- 试点先行:选取1-2个典型项目作为试点单位,集中资源打磨流程、优化体验,收集用户反馈。
- 小范围推广:在同类型项目中复制成功经验,建立内部培训机制,培养第一批“系统大使”。
- 全公司覆盖:根据试点成果制定统一标准规范,配套出台《CMS使用手册》《考核激励办法》,推动全员习惯养成。
同时,建立持续改进机制:设立专门的系统运维小组,每月发布版本更新日志,收集Bug反馈与改进建议,让系统随业务成长而进化。
七、未来趋势:迈向智慧工地与数字孪生时代
随着5G、物联网、数字孪生等技术的发展,工程建设管理系统正在从“信息化”向“智能化”跃迁:
- 智慧工地平台整合:将CMS与塔吊监控、扬尘检测、人员定位等IoT设备打通,实现工地运行状态的实时感知与预警。
- 数字孪生仿真:基于BIM模型构建虚拟工程空间,在电脑端模拟施工流程、碰撞检测、能耗评估,为决策提供科学依据。
- 区块链赋能信任:用于合同履约、付款凭证、质量记录的不可篡改存证,提升多方协作的信任水平。
未来的工程建设管理系统将是集成了大数据分析、AI决策支持、多源数据融合的综合平台,不仅服务于项目管理,更是企业战略资产的一部分。
结语:设计不是终点,而是起点
工程建设管理系统的设计并非一蹴而就的技术工程,而是一个持续演进的组织变革过程。它要求我们既要懂技术,也要懂业务;既要有顶层设计思维,也要有落地执行能力。只有真正理解用户的痛点、尊重一线的真实场景、拥抱技术创新,才能打造出既能管得住、又能用得好的数字化利器,为新时代的工程建设注入更强动力。